Good Bye, Horatio Alger The other day I found myself reading a leftist rag that made outrageous claims about America. It said that we are becoming a society in which the poor tend to stay poor, no matter how hard they work; in which sons are much more likely to inherit the socioeconomic status of their father than they were a generation ago. The name of the leftist rag? Business Week, which published an article titled "Waking Up From the American Dream." The article summarizes recent research showing that social mobility in the United States (which was never as high as legend had it) has declined considerably over the past few decades. If you put that research together with other research that shows a drastic increase in income and wealth inequality, you reach an uncomfortable conclusion: America looks more and more like a class-ridden society. And guess what? Our political leaders are doing everything they can to fortify class inequality, while denouncing anyone who complains--or even points out what is happening--as a practitioner of "class warfare." So how do you move on up in the jobless recovery, anyhow?

Path Planning on Uneven Terrain


Path Planning on Uneven Terrain 06/25/2004 06:44 PM
DARPA Grand Challenge robots are a good example of robots that need to plan a navigational path over uneven outdoor terrain. Most mobile robots face planning challenges when operating outdoors. A new research paper from the USC Center for Robotics and Embedded Systems lab titled, Time Optimal Path Planning on Outdoor Terrain for Mobile Robots under Dynamic Constraints (PDF format), present one solution to this problem. The authors, Marin Kobilarov and Gaurav S. Sukhatme, used the Segway Robotic Mobile Platform to develop and test a planner that uses "bidirectional rapidly exploring random trees (RRT) on the terrain surface with nodes connected by continous curvature trajectories". Basically, the algorithm allows the robot to plot the shortest path between two points over uneven terrain. More info and some nice graphics can be found on Marin's website.
